For delivering various Citizen centric services and furthering the reach of Financial Services including Insurance, the Government of India has set up a Task Force to examine and ...

For delivering various Citizen centric services and furthering the reach of Financial Services including Insurance, the Government of India has set up a Task Force to examine and recommend efficient utilisation and upgradation of the Post Office Network, enabled with Digital/Internet Connectivity to rural Offices and outpost areas enabling reach of different services in rural areas. This Network is also being viewed as a distribution channel to retail various schemes and services of Central Government, State Government and Private Sector Players.

Through this discussion the Department of Posts (Ministry of Communications & Information Technology) seeks suggestions on the following:

•    To provide efficient postal network and points of presence [particularly in rural areas and small towns] to Central Government Ministries / Departments, State Governments [including Local Self Government] and private sector players for delivering various citizen-centric services, scheme, products to the people.
•    To further the role of Post Offices in Financial inclusion, including Insurance products
•    The infrastructure requirements of the Post Offices and the Postal Network
•    To make the Post Offices financially viable

Last date for sending your suggestions is 30th November, 2014.

Earn rental income from cell-phone tower installations in the post-office premises. The towers will be generally located in a safe environment and can rely on ready standby power available from the post office power supply network.

Post office can be effectively be made the Business Correspondent. RBI has been trying to appoint Business Correspondent, from private sector, for Financial Inclusion without much success. Post office can be the most cost effective model.

Post Offices can be a very effective outlet for distribution at a retail level. For example, sell pre paid vouchers for BSNL mobile service, DTH recharge, etc. Further, post office can earn revenues by some sort of partnership which companies on whose behalf they register the order for their goods / services, pass on the information to these companies and the companies through their distribution network take care of the last mile delivery of the goods / services.

E-mail to physical mail (paper) business model. With the advent of technology people have started using telecommunication systems and reliance on physical mail has reduced. However, there are certain circumstances where it is preferred by people to send physical mail. For example, notices, invites, or newsletters. The post office should start a web portal that can take electronic content from a customer and send a physical version to the recipient. Attached is an image describing this model.
